前端javascript工程师 经验

2023软件工程作业02

2023软件工程作业02 LearnIing by doing 对学习的新技术了解 要想学习一门新的技术,首先你需要了解这门技术对你的今后的工作有没有很大的帮助。学了这门技术能不能解决一些技术难点的问题。 我的学习路线是往java微服务方向的。现在大部分企业开发都是使用微服务技术。使用传统的单体架构 ......
软件工程 工程 软件 2023

2023软件工程作业02

计算机软考中级软件设计师学习路线 思维导图 学习科目 软件工程基础 需求分析与规格说明 软件架构设计 数据库系统 UML与建模 软件测试与质量管理 软件项目管理 软件安全与维护 学习阶段 阶段一: 基础知识和概念 学习目标: 扎实软件工程基础知识 时间: 1个月 学习计划 完成软件工程基础学习 理解 ......
软件工程 工程 软件 2023

[JavaScript] JavaScript的时间与时区

0 序言 第1章节,原创,主要关注:JS的时间、时区国际化问题 第2章节,主要来自于第1篇参考文献(系对第1章节的基础知识的夯实) 1 JavaScript 时间、时区的国际化(案例) 本案例等同于问题:JavaScript从浏览器根据不同时区获取时间的问题 假定现在有两台Windows笔记本电脑。 ......
JavaScript 时区 时间

记录--JavaScript 令人惊讶的一点:对于空数组every()方法返回true

这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 JavaScript 语言的内核足够大,导致我们很容易误解它的某些部分是如何工作的。我最近重构了一些使用 every ()方法的代码,并且发现我并不真正理解every()的逻辑。在我看来,我认为回调函数必须被调用并返回 true的时候ev ......
数组 JavaScript 方法 every true

软件工程 之 (XMUT)PTA Java 编程题

Java编程题 先随笔记录,以后有时间再整理吧。 求最大值 统计符合条件元素的个数 import java.util.Scanner; public class Main { public static void main(String[] args) { Scanner scanner = new ......
软件工程 工程 软件 XMUT Java

软件工程 之 (XMUT) PTA Java 函数题

PTA Java 函数题 先记录,有时间再整理。 是否偶数 public static boolean isOdd(int data){ return data%2==0?true:false; } 根据派生类写出基类(Java) public People() { } public People( ......
软件工程 函数 工程 软件 XMUT

软件工程 之 (XMUT)PTA Java 选项题

选项题 随便,后整理 在windows平台上安装配置JDK时,下列的说法错误的是_____。C.javac的功能是编译并执行 java代码项 一个计算机上安装JDK后,该计算机不包含的是()。C.Eclipse 有一段java 应用程序,它的主类名是a1,那么保存它的源文件名可以是( ).A.a1. ......
软件工程 工程 软件 XMUT Java

软件工程 之 (XMUT)PTA Java 判断题

PTA Java 判断题 随笔,后整理 在一个编辑器中编写好的Java应用程序,是扩展名为.class的文件。F java语言中不用区分字母的大写小写。F Java语言中,变量名可以用汉字表示。T 字节码文件是与平台无关的二进制码,执行时由解释器解释成本地机器码。T 一个Java源文件中可以有多个类 ......
软件工程 工程 软件 XMUT Java

软件工程 之 (XMUT)软件项目管理—课后习题及答案

{mtitle title="软件工程 之 (XMUT)软件项目管理—课后习题及答案"/} {lamp/} 第一章 一、填空题 1.敏捷模型包括 (4) 个核心价值,对应 (12) 个敏捷原则。 2.项目管理包括 (启动过程组)、(计划过程组)、(执行过程组)、(控制过程组)、(收尾过程 组) 5 ......

软件工程 之 (XMUT) PTA 数据库原理 复习题

题目来自PTA及课后练习 PTA {collapse} 以下为PTA数据库题库习题,仅供参考 一个数据库只有一个模式和一个内模式。 T 外模式/模式映像可以保证数据与程序的逻辑独立性。T 由于数据库中的数据是不断更新的,因此关系模式是相对变化的。F 同一外模式可以被某一用户的多个应用系统使用,但一个 ......

软件工程 之 (XMUT)计算机操作系统—计算应用题

{mtitle title="软件工程 之 (XMUT)计算机操作系统-计算应用题"/} {lamp/} 一.多道程序设计课堂练习  第1题 设内存中有三道程序A、B、C,它们按A、B、C 的优先次序执行。它们的计算和I/O 操作的时间见下表。假设三道程序使用相同设备进行I/O 操作,即程序以串行 ......

软件工程 之 (XMUT)计算机操作系统—课上习题及答案

{mtitle title="软件工程 之 (XMUT)计算机操作系统—课上习题及答案"/} {lamp/} 《操作系统》课堂习题 第一章:《操作系统概述》 1 一个完整的计算机系统应该包括 (B )。 A、主机、键盘和显示器 B、硬件系统和软件系统 C、主机和它的外部设备 D、系统软件和应用软件 ......
软件工程 习题 答案 计算机 工程

软件工程 之 (XMUT)计算机网络复习题库

{callout color="#f0ad4e"} 软件工程实用案例教程 https://www.ivanky.cn/XMUTRG/304.html Java期末复习题及答案 https://www.ivanky.cn/XMUTRG/361.html 计算机网络复习题库 https://www.iv ......

软件工程 之 (XMUT)Java期末复习题及答案2

{callout color="#f0ad4e"} 软件工程实用案例教程 https://www.ivanky.cn/XMUTRG/304.html Java期末复习题及答案 https://www.ivanky.cn/XMUTRG/361.html 计算机网络复习题库 https://www.iv ......
复习题 软件工程 答案 工程 软件

WebStorm 2023:JavaScript开发者的终极利器

WebStorm是JetBrains公司开发的一款强大的JavaScript开发工具,为前端开发者提供了丰富的功能和智能,帮助他们提高开发效率、降低出错率并提高代码质量。 →→↓↓载RubyMine 2023 mac+win版 代码提示与自动补全:WebStorm能够根据用户输入的内容,提供代码提示 ......
开发者 利器 JavaScript 终极 WebStorm

前端模块化

1.为什么需要模块化 随着前端应用的日益复杂,我们的项目代码已经逐渐膨胀到了不得不花大量时间去管理的程度了。而模块化就是一种最主流的代码组织方式,它通过把复杂的代码按照功能的不同划分为不同的模块单独维护,从而提高开发效率、降低维护成本。模块化可以使你能够更容易地重用代码。你可以创建一个模块来完成一个 ......
前端 模块

webpack打包报错:Unexpected token (Note that you need plugins to import files that are not JavaScript)

关于这个问题,我在网上查找了一些资料(博客、问答),得到的答案多种多样: 1. 可能是缺少rollup的某种plugin; 2. 可能是系统环境的问题(windows/linux/macos); 3. 可能是某段代码引起的问题; 4. 。。。 经过对自身情况的逐步测试定位,发现 -> 出问题的代码片 ......
that Unexpected JavaScript webpack plugins

前端一些常用的正则表达式

一、校验数字的表达式 1 数字: ^[0-9]$ 2 n位的数字: ^\d{n}$ 3 至少n位的数字: ^\d{n,}$ 4 m-n位的数字:^\d{m,n}$ 5 零和非零开头的数字:^(0|[1-9][0-9]*)$ 6 非零开头的最多带两位小数的数字:^([1-9][0-9]*)+(.[0- ......
正则 表达式 前端 常用

若依管理系统-岗位管理前端代码解析

1 vue代码 前端基本采用Element-UI组件。 1.1 界面 1.1.1 查询界面 1.1.1.1 使用el-form组件。 <el-form :model="queryParams" ref="queryForm" size="small" :inline="true" v-show="s ......
前端 管理系统 岗位 代码 系统

脱发秘籍:前端Chrome调试技巧汇总

脱发秘籍:前端Chrome调试技巧汇总 Chrome浏览器调试工具的核心功能: 🥷🏻注:本文测试、截图均为Edge浏览器(内核是Chromium),浏览器内核可了解《有哪些浏览器/内核?》 00、基础操作汇总 操作类型快捷键/说明 切换浏览器标签 🔸 Ctrl+1到8切换到对应序号的浏览器标签 ......
前端 秘籍 技巧 Chrome

振弦采集仪和传感器在岩土工程中安装方法的关键要点

振弦采集仪和传感器在岩土工程中安装方法的关键要点 振弦采集仪和传感器在岩土工程中的安装方法是岩土工程中非常关键的过程。其安装质量的好坏直接影响实验数据的准确性,进而影响工程设计和施工效果。因此,在实际工作中,如何正确的安装振弦采集仪和传感器是一个十分重要的问题。本文将从振弦采集仪和传感器的安装过程、 ......
岩土工程 岩土 传感器 要点 关键

html前端页面多规格商品sku选择

<style> body { background-color: palegoldenrod; position: relative; } footer { border: 1px solid red; height: 50px; position: fixed; bottom: 0; left: ......
前端 规格 页面 商品 html

前端设计模式:单例模式(Singleton)

单例模式(Singleton Pattern),也称单体模式,就是全局(或某一作用域范围)唯一实例,大家共享、复用一个实例对象,也可减少内存开销。单例模式应该是最基础、也最常见的设计模式了。 ......
模式 设计模式 前端 Singleton

2023软件工程作业02

第一个月: 第一周:复习HTML和CSS,学习JavaScript基础语法及代码块,面向对象 第二周:正则表达式,DOM与BOM,客户端基础,ajax 第三周:其他样式相关的属性,事件,定位 第四周:经典交互特效,实践练习 参考书籍:《JavaScript高级程序设计》 参考视频:bilibili《 ......
软件工程 工程 软件 2023

JavaScript中的浅拷贝与深拷贝

前言 JavaScript中的浅拷贝和深拷贝是非常重要的概念,它们在处理对象和数组时具有不同的作用。在编程中,经常需要复制数据以便进行各种操作,但必须注意拷贝的方式,以确保得到预期的结果。 浅拷贝是创建一个新对象或数组,并将原始对象或数组的引用复制给它。这意味着新对象和原始对象将共享相同的内存地址, ......
拷贝 JavaScript

【BOOM】一款有趣的Javascript动画效果

【BOOM】一款有趣的Javascript动画效果 实践出真知,有的时候看到一些有趣的现象就想着用自己所学的知识复现一下。 boomJS 缘起 前几天在 github 上看到同事的一个这样的小项目,在 IOS 上实现了这样一个小动画效果,看上去蛮炫的,效果图: 我就寻思着,在浏览器环境下,用 Jav ......
Javascript 效果 动画 BOOM

【前端性能】高性能滚动 scroll 及页面渲染优化

【前端性能】高性能滚动 scroll 及页面渲染优化 最近在研究页面渲染及web动画的性能问题,以及拜读《CSS SECRET》(CSS揭秘)这本大作。 本文主要想谈谈页面优化之滚动优化。 主要内容包括了为何需要优化滚动事件,滚动与页面渲染的关系,节流与防抖,pointer-events:none ......
前端 高性能 性能 页面 scroll

软件工程-个人项目

github地址 GitHub PSP表格 PSP2.1 Personal Software Process Stages 预估耗时(分钟) 实际耗时(分钟) Planning 计划 40 30 · Estimate · 估计这个任务需要多少时间 1500 1500 Development 开发 4 ......
软件工程 项目 工程 软件 个人

2-微信小程序和web前端的差异及模板与配置

上文学会了如何安装微信小程序的安装与注册,及微信小程序的使用,其实微信小程序和web前端也有异曲同工之妙 微信小程序和Web前端存在一些显著的区别和差异,这些差异主要体现在功能、性能、用户体验、开发成本和维护成本等方面。 一、相似点 语言基础:微信小程序和Web开发都使用JavaScript语言进行 ......
前端 差异 模板 程序 web

软件工程第二次作业——个人项目

这个作业属于哪个课程 软件工程 这个作业要求在哪里 个人项目 这个作业的目标 - 题目:论文查重 描述如下: 设计一个论文查重算法,给出一个原文文件和一个在这份原文上经过了增删改的抄袭版论文的文件,在答案文件中输出其重复率。 - 原文示例:今天是星期天,天气晴,今天晚上我要去看电影。 - 抄袭版示例 ......
软件工程 项目 工程 软件 个人